Metra Electronics® to Roll Out New Products at SEMA 2025

S For Story/10674354
ORMOND BEACH, Fla. - s4story -- Metra Electronics (http://www.metraonline.com/)® returns to the 2025 SEMA Show, November 4-7 at the Las Vegas Convention Center. Metra will feature its latest products across its family of brands at booth #10439 in the North Hall. Highlights will include new additions to its line of premium all-in-one audio kits.These innovative solutions - designed specifically for the Toyota Tacoma, Jeep® Gladiator, and Ford F-150 - will be on display and fully installed in three demo vehicles, offering hands-on product experiences with expert guidance.

Featuring premium amplifiers, carefully selected speakers tailored to each vehicle's unique acoustics, high-quality subwoofers and enclosures, and vehicle-specific plug-and-play amplifier interfaces, these audio kits include everything needed for a complete premium aftermarket audio upgrade, all in one convenient package. Every component is designed to work together seamlessly, delivering unmatched audio quality and easy installation.

Showgoers can also learn about advanced radio interfaces engineered for broad compatibility across a wide variety of brands and models - ideal for integrating radios purchased from online retailers. Also featured at the booth will be speaker adapters, harnesses, and direct-replacement upgrade speakers designed to fit select Tesla and Mercedes vehicles. These plug-and-play speakers are precision-engineered to fit seamlessly into factory locations, delivering a straightforward installation process and significantly improved sound quality.

Metra is expanding its lineup of dash kits that can be installed with its Axxess radio replacement interfaces, making aftermarket audio upgrades easier than ever. The latest vehicle-specific solutions will debut at SEMA, featuring new integrations for select models, including the Honda Accord and CR-V, late-model RAM ProMaster, Jeep® Wrangler, Nissan, Toyota, and others. Additionally, Metra will introduce updated versions of several popular dash kits, now redesigned to better accommodate modern Double-DIN radios and contemporary screen styles for an improved factory-fit appearance.

Heise LED will spotlight exciting additions to the Heise Connect Universe (HCU), including new white wide-angle rock lights and a 5-meter chasing COB LED strip light kit. When connected to the brand's Heise Connect chasing controller, these products can be controlled via the Heise Connect app, available for download on smart devices.

Metra will showcase a range of upgraded vehicle accessory cameras, featuring enhanced resolution, active parking guidelines, and versatile mounting options. These innovations are designed to improve driver safety and visibility. Among the highlights are updated spare tire camera kits, specially engineered to fit larger aftermarket tires.
